UniProt Protein Function: | DOT1L: a protein-lysine N-methyltransferase of the seven beta-strand class. Catalyzes the mono-, di- and tri-methylation of H3K79. Methylated H3K79 is associated with active gene transcription. DOT1L activity drives proliferation of mixed lineage leukemia 1 protein (MLL)-rearranged leukemias, inducing the aberrant transcription of a number of leukemogenic genes including HOXA9 and MEIS1. Binds to DNA. Belongs to the class I-like SAM-binding methyltransferase superfamily. DOT1 family. 2 isoforms of the human protein are produced by alternative splicing. |

NCBI Summary: | The protein encoded by this gene is a histone methyltransferase that methylates lysine-79 of histone H3. It is inactive against free core histones, but shows significant histone methyltransferase activity against nucleosomes. [provided by RefSeq, Aug 2011] |
